Grand National tragic deaths in total after loss of horse with ‘no more to give’

It is the annual sporting spectacle that see an estimated 13 million adults in the UK place their bets but there is a dark side to the Grand National, as today’s death confirms
The death of Celebre D’Allen, the horse who collapsed after running in the Grand National on Saturday, has sadly been announced today. The 13-year-old steed had led the field in the famous steeplechase with three fences still to jump but he tired and went onto collapse when walked in by the veterinary team on the home straight.
